Nevada SB 390 (80) — Revises provisions governing the slaughtering of livestock. (BDR 51-258)

AN ACT relating to livestock; requiring the State Quarantine Officer to adopt regulations providing a process for the operator of a farm or other facility that raises poultry to obtain a permit to slaughter and sell the poultry under certain circumstances; requiring the State Quarantine Officer to adopt regulations providing a process for a person to obtain a license to operate a custom processing establishment or mobile processing unit in this State; and providing other matters properly relating thereto.

Timeline

The legislative action history — every referral, reading, and vote.

  • 2019-03-20T07:00:00+00:00 Read first time. Referred to Committee on Health and Human Services. To printer. reading-1, referral-committee
  • 2019-03-21T07:00:00+00:00 From printer. To committee.
  • 2019-04-22T07:00:00+00:00 From committee: Amend, and do pass as amended. Placed on Second Reading File. Read second time. Amended. (Amend. No. 276.) To printer. committee-passage
  • 2019-04-23T07:00:00+00:00 From printer. To engrossment. Engrossed. First reprint. Read third time. Passed, as amended. Title approved, as amended. (Yeas: 21, Nays: None.) To Assembly.
  • 2019-04-25T07:00:00+00:00 In Assembly. Read first time. Referred to Committee on Health and Human Services. To committee.
  • 2019-05-24T07:00:00+00:00 From committee: Amend, and do pass as amended. Declared an emergency measure under the Constitution. Read third time. Amended. (Amend. No. 815.) Dispensed with reprinting. Read third time. Passed, as amended. Title approved, as amended. (Yeas: 39, Nays: None, Excused: 2, Vacant: 1.) To printer. committee-passage
  • 2019-05-27T07:00:00+00:00 From printer. To reengrossment. Reengrossed. Second reprint. To Senate. In Senate.
  • 2019-05-28T07:00:00+00:00 Assembly Amendment No. 815 concurred in. To enrollment.
  • 2019-05-30T07:00:00+00:00 Enrolled and delivered to Governor. executive-receipt
  • 2019-06-01T07:00:00+00:00 Approved by the Governor. Chapter 285. executive-signature
